Public API adjacency heuristic
The first inventory reported 324 public declarations without an immediately adjacent comment.
That number is informational only, not 324 defects.
The repository Source Comment Contract requires comments where WHY, CONTRACT, INVARIANT, OWNERSHIP, IDENTITY, persistence ordering, restart, cancellation, concurrency, resource accounting or a FROZEN boundary is non-obvious. It does not require one redundant comment for every getter, thin wrapper, paired create/load/list function or declaration already covered by a surrounding contract block.
Therefore absence of an adjacent comment alone is not a valid
UNDER_COMMENTED/SEVERELY_UNDER_COMMENTED finding.
Future audits must review semantic contract coverage rather than using declaration adjacency as a blanket failure criterion.
Source Comment Contract
Production source comments:
- are English;
- explain non-obvious WHY/CONTRACT/INVARIANT facts;
- preserve ownership and lifetime boundaries;
- preserve persistence/restart ordering;
- preserve concurrency/resource-accounting boundaries;
- preserve scientific identity and FROZEN constraints;
- do not paraphrase obvious code line-by-line;
- are updated when behavior changes.
